PANIZZA Ugo e Andrea F. PRESBITERO (2012), "Public debt and economic growth: Is there a causal effect?", Working paper POLIS - Economic Series n. 198 .
Codici J.E.L: F33, F34, F35, O11
Parole chiave: Government Debt, Growth, OECD countries

Abstract
This paper uses an instrumental variable approach to study whether public debt has a causal effect on economic growth in a sample of OECD countries. The results are consistent with the existing literature that has found a negative correlation between debt and growth. However, the link between debt and growth disappears once we instrument debt with a variable that captures valuation effects brought about by the interaction between foreign currency debt and exchange rate volatility. We conduct a battery of robustness tests and show that our results are not affected by weak instrument problems and are robust to relaxing our exclusion restriction.
